5#include "base/scoped_native_library.h"
6#if defined(OS_WIN)
7#include "base/files/file_path.h"
8#endif
9
10#include "testing/gtest/include/gtest/gtest.h"
11
12namespace base {
13
14// Tests whether or not a function pointer retrieved via ScopedNativeLibrary
15// is available only in a scope.
16TEST(ScopedNativeLibrary, Basic) {
17#if defined(OS_WIN)
18  // Get the pointer to DirectDrawCreate() from "ddraw.dll" and verify it
19  // is valid only in this scope.
20  // FreeLibrary() doesn't actually unload a DLL until its reference count
21  // becomes zero, i.e. function pointer is still valid if the DLL used
22  // in this test is also used by another part of this executable.
23  // So, this test uses "ddraw.dll", which is not used by Chrome at all but
24  // installed on all versions of Windows.
25  const char kFunctionName[] = "DirectDrawCreate";
26  NativeLibrary native_library;
27  {
28    FilePath path(GetNativeLibraryName(L"ddraw"));
29    native_library = LoadNativeLibrary(path, NULL);
30    ScopedNativeLibrary library(native_library);
31    FARPROC test_function =
32        reinterpret_cast<FARPROC>(library.GetFunctionPointer(kFunctionName));
33    EXPECT_EQ(0, IsBadCodePtr(test_function));
34    EXPECT_EQ(
35        GetFunctionPointerFromNativeLibrary(native_library, kFunctionName),
36        test_function);
37  }
38  EXPECT_EQ(NULL,
39            GetFunctionPointerFromNativeLibrary(native_library, kFunctionName));
40#endif
41}
42
43}  // namespace base
